At the core of the FTTH drop patch cord is its design, which facilitates seamless connectivity between the main fiber optic line and residential or commercial devices. Typically constructed with high-quality materials such as low-friction, flame-retardant PVC, the drop patch cord's outer shell provides durability while minimizing external interference. Inside, the cord usually contains one or two strands of optical fiber, often either single-mode or multi-mode, which determines the distance and speed capabilities of the connection. One of the subtle but vital aspects of FTTH drop patch cords is their interoperability with various network devices and systems. These cords are designed to work with standard connectors like SC, LC, and ST, making them suitable for various configurations and technologies. This versatility is essential for businesses that may require upgrades or changes in their networking systems, as it allows them to integrate new technologies without overhauling their existing infrastructure completely.

Installation of FTTH drop patch cords requires attention to detail to ensure optimal performance. Proper handling techniques, including avoiding sharp bends and kinks, are essential to maintain signal integrity. Furthermore, it is advisable to conduct regular visual inspections and performance tests to identify any potential issues before they escalate into larger problems.
